How they compare
Cuba currently reports 20.1% against 3.8% in IDA total, a difference of 16.3%.
That makes Cuba's figure about 5.3 times IDA total's.
Across all 50 years both countries report, Cuba has been ahead every year.
Cuba ranks 39th and IDA total ranks 41st of 202 countries.
Cuba has averaged higher in every one of the 6 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Cuba | IDA total |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1970s | 17.3% | 6.1% | 11.2% | Cuba |
| 1980s | 29.0% | 6.2% | 22.7% | Cuba |
| 1990s | 30.3% | 4.9% | 25.4% | Cuba |
| 2000s | 23.4% | 4.5% | 18.9% | Cuba |
| 2010s | 20.7% | 5.1% | 15.6% | Cuba |
| 2020s | 22.8% | 4.2% | 18.6% | Cuba |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
